Fig. 5.
Inhibition of AMPK does not prevent phosphorylation of Akt by serum starvation but blocks an increase in ATM. Differentiated cells were incubated in serum-containing or serum-free medium in the presence of 20 μM compound C or DMSO (vehicle) for 3 h before extraction in ice-cold lysis buffer. Cell lysates were subjected to SDS/PAGE and then Western blot analysis. A: P-Akt S473 and Akt (n = 3/group). B: P-Akt T308 and Akt (n = 3/group). C and D: P-ATM S1981 (n = 9/group) and ATM (n = 6/group). Data represent means ± SE. *Significant difference due to serum starvation (P < 0.05). †The serum starvation effect is prevented by compound C (P < 0.05).
